Leadership Review Briefing — Reseller Programme

Prepared for the finance team. The Vantrell reseller programme at Oakmere Instruments has grown to forty-one partners across three regions. Margins are consistent with plan, though partner rebates require tighter accrual tracking. Onboarding costs are front-loaded and recovered, on average, within two quarters. Hedda Lorn will present the full figures. One expansion decision shapes next year's accruals, summarised confidentially below.

management briefing: Only 33 of the 205 pilot accounts renewed Kasath, so a churn review is set for October 17. Weniusek Logistics is in early talks to buy Holethax Freight for about $345.6 million.

# Digest scheduling settings for the Mailframe batch service.
# Discussed at the weekly eng sync: digests are assembled in three
# passes — collect, dedupe, render — and each pass checkpoints to the
# scheduler_state table so a crashed run resumes cleanly. The cron
# window is 04:00–05:30 local; do not widen it without checking the
# warehouse export overlap, which contends for the same replica.
# Retry budget is three attempts with exponential backoff. The
# service reads its state from the database referenced just below.

primary connection of hawep-bafop = mysql://fraath_svc:ChpzvsovNZZiRt@db-b061.paliqdata.local:5432/lamvan

## Changed defaults — GraphQL batching

We finally killed the N+1 mess in Fernhollow's order resolver. The dataloader is now on by default instead of opt-in, and per-request batch windows got tightened so latency doesn't balloon. If your resolver relied on sequential fetches for side effects, sorry, fix it. The new default values the gateway starts with are shown here.

settings of fahag-haduf:
[ulaox]
port = 8443
region = south-2
host = ulaox.lumiccorp.internal
timeout_ms = 500
retries = 8